What does a temporary complaint handling medical device professional do?

A Temporary Complaint Handling Medical Device professional is responsible for managing and investigating complaints related to medical devices on a short-term or contract basis. Their tasks typically include receiving, documenting, and evaluating customer complaints to determine if further action is required, such as reporting to regulatory authorities. They work closely with quality assurance, regulatory affairs, and engineering teams to ensure compliance with regulations, identify root causes, and implement corrective actions. This role is essential for maintaining product safety, regulatory compliance, and customer satisfaction during peak periods or specific projects.

The Temporary Complaint Handling Medical Device role focuses on managing customer complaints and investigating issues post-market, often involving communication and documentation. In contrast, the Medical Device Quality Assurance Technician emphasizes ensuring product quality through inspections and audits during manufacturing. Both roles require knowledge of medical device regulations but serve different stages of the product lifecycle.

What are some typical challenges faced in a temporary complaint handling medical device role, and how can they be addressed?

Professionals in Temporary Complaint Handling Medical Device roles often encounter challenges such as managing high volumes of case reports, interpreting complex technical information, and ensuring timely compliance with regulatory requirements. To address these, it's important to have str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and effective communication with cross-functional teams like quality assurance and regulatory affairs. Staying up-to-date with standard operating procedures and leveraging complaint management software can also help streamline workflows and maintain accuracy during investigations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a temporary complaint handling medical device professional?

To thrive as a Temporary Complaint Handling Medical Device Specialist, a background in life sciences or engineering, knowledge of medical device regulations, and experience with complaint investigations are essential. Familiarity with quality management systems (such as ISO 13485), complaint tracking databases, and regulatory reporting tools is typically required.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ication enable professionals to thoroughly investigate issues and clearly document findings. These skills ensure patient safety, regulatory compliance, and continual improvement of medical devices.
